> > /*[One more thing.......should I delete all those files with all the
> > '[1]s' added to them......after I have restored all my family files?]*/
>
> To be ultra safe I wouldn't delete all of them.  I would keep the latest 2.
>
> I must admit I don't *always* backup, if I have just made minor changes,
> but when I do I delete the oldest one so I always have my working file
> and backups.
>
> I really would advise you to get some method of backing up externally to
> your computer, though.  You can use cloud storage some as Dropbox or an
> external drive.  I have a large capacity external hard drive which plugs
> into the USB and everything (not just Legacy files) is backed up to that
> on a regular basis.
